Turbo Studio features and specs

  • Application Virtualization
    Turbo Studio allows users to create virtual environments for applications, enabling them to run without installation and reducing compatibility issues across different operating systems.
  • Portability
    Applications packaged with Turbo Studio can be easily transported and launched on any Windows platform without requiring any setup or dependencies.
  • Simplified Deployment
    Turbo Studio facilitates easier deployment of applications by packaging all necessary components, which can streamline the distribution and management process for IT teams.
  • Legacy Application Support
    Turbo Studio helps in maintaining support for legacy applications that may not run natively on modern operating systems.
  • Sandboxing
    The tool provides a sandbox environment for applications, enhancing security by isolating them from the host system and preventing unwanted interactions or changes.

Possible disadvantages of Turbo Studio

  • Complexity
    Setting up and configuring virtual applications can be complex and time-consuming, particularly for users unfamiliar with application virtualization.
  • Cost
    Turbo Studio is a commercial product, and the cost may be a barrier for smaller organizations or individual users looking for a free alternative.
  • Windows-Only
    The platform currently focuses on Windows applications, which may limit its usefulness in environments that require cross-platform compatibility.
  • Performance Overhead
    Virtualized applications may experience performance overhead due to the additional layers of abstraction between the application and the hardware.
  • Learning Curve
    Users may experience a learning curve when getting accustomed to the interface and features, especially if they lack prior experience with similar tools.

JauntePE features and specs

  • Portability
    Allows users to easily create portable applications, which can run from any location such as a USB drive without the need for installation on the host system.
  • Workspace Encapsulation
    Provides the ability to encapsulate an application's configuration and data, making it easy to manage and migrate applications without affecting the host environment.
  • Isolation
    Helps in isolating applications from the operating system, reducing conflicts with other installed software and improving stability.
  • Free & Open Source
    Available for free and is open source, allowing users to modify and distribute the software in alignment with the open source license.

Possible disadvantages of JauntePE

  • Complex Setup
    May require significant technical knowledge and effort to set up and configure, especially for users unfamiliar with portable application creation.
  • Limited Compatibility
    May not support all applications, particularly those deeply integrated with the operating system or using advanced features that depend on specific system conditions.
  • Development Status
    Being an open-source project, it may lack regular updates, maintenance, or support, possibly affecting its reliability or integration with new software and operating systems.
  • Performance Overhead
    The abstraction layer created by JauntePE may introduce some performance overhead, potentially slowing down applications compared to native installations.
